About
I have devoted my professional career to working with patients diagnosed with chronic kidney disease (CKD); trying to solve the clinical dilemmas that often plague this extremely vulnerable group. While advancing medicine and technology have improved aspects of treatment, the mortality rates remain unacceptable.
As a registered dietitian/nutritionist with over 15 years of clinical experience in patients with CKD, I have witnessed firsthand the deleterious effects of this disease and its treatment on patient outcomes. As described in the research proposal, self-management of disease is critical to improved health but given the complexity of CKD and limited resources and tools to assist patients, positive changes in health behavior are difficult to achieve. I am committed to improving the outcomes for these patients. This grant opportunity will allow us to create a mobile platform that will integrate the multiple facets of treatment and guide the patients in satisfying their health goals, thereby making a meaningful difference in the millions of persons diagnosed with CKD.
